Texas A&M vs. Arkansas to Conclude Southwest Classic at AT&T Stadium
The final game of the storied rivalry at the Dallas Cowboys' home will see both teams aiming to solidify their seasons.
- No. 24 Texas A&M and Arkansas will play their last Southwest Classic game at AT&T Stadium on September 28, 2024.
- Texas A&M's starting quarterback Conner Weigman is a game-time decision due to a shoulder injury, potentially giving Marcel Reed more snaps.
- Arkansas quarterback Taylen Green aims to overcome early-game struggles and offensive line issues highlighted in their recent win over Auburn.
- Texas A&M leads the series at AT&T Stadium 8-4, but Arkansas holds a 41-35-3 all-time advantage.
- The rivalry will return to a traditional home-and-away format, moving away from the neutral site in Arlington, Texas.
